On ebay, I look quite often, a 100 brick of sequential 1999, 2001, and 2003 series crisp uncirculated will sell for $150-$200. So, about $2 a note, lets say. But older series, like 1988, sell for much more. So if you buy these 5, they will definetly increase in value over the years.
